Is studying for Engineer at a community college for an Associates good?

<p>Is it well paying? There is possibility that someone (maybe even me) may not handle a 4-year institution and take all of that extra advance classes. I heard engineers with an associates have a good starting salary. Also, does this generalization apply to any engineer sub category ? </p>

<p>If you just have an Associates degree you do NOT have an Engineering degree, you have an Associates degree with a technical focus. There may be decent jobs for you with that degree but not an Engineering position. That requires a B.S. </p>

<p>If you are talking about completing a 4 year Engineering degree, then it doesn’t much matter if you started at a Community College or a 4 year.</p>
